One problem with Android Auto can be fixed with a simple update

Executive Brief

The 30-second read

Connectivity issues with Android Auto may stem from outdated vehicle firmware rather than mobile device hardware. Executives should instruct fleet managers to prioritize manufacturer software updates when troubleshooting smartphone integration failures in corporate vehicles.

  • 01Android Auto performance failures are frequently caused by obsolete vehicle infotainment software
  • 02Updating mobile device operating systems may not resolve persistent integration errors
  • 03Onboard vehicle firmware updates serve as a primary solution for systemic connectivity problems
  • 04Consistent maintenance of automotive software ensures reliable access to mobile productivity tools
